Web developer

We’re looking for a talented full-stack developer to join our growing technology team.

Responsibilities

  • Develop and maintain user-facing features for websites and web applications.
  • Collaborate with designers and developers to implement new features and improve product functionality.
  • Optimise applications for maximum speed and scalability
  • Ensure cross-browser compatibility and responsiveness of websites
  • Conduct thorough testing and debugging of code
  • Stay up-to-date with emerging technologies and industry trends

Requirements

A solid understanding of CMSs, Templating languages and frameworks such as Vue.js, React and component-based design methodologies.

  • Must have previous agency or software company experience
  • Understanding of rendering pipelines and the DOM
  • Working knowledge of Git, Jira and a modern IDE
  • Good understanding of UX, Animation, timings and transitions
  • Working with APIs
  • Communication skills, written and verbal
  • Ability to work on own initiative
  • A team player
